Biophysical properties of uninjured and injured RS neurons following right spinal HTs at 10% BL and recovery at ~4–5°C
| N | Vrest, mV | Vth, mV | VAP, mV | VfAHP, mV | VADP, mV | VsAHP, mV | |
|---|---|---|---|---|---|---|---|
| Uninjured | 7 | −78.3 ± 4.9 | 14.9 ± 3.4 | 108.8 ± 5.0 | −3.39 ± 2.07 | 3.96 ± 1.20 | −2.09 ± 0.74 |
| Injured | 30 | −77.3 ± 6.7 | 15.6 ± 3.9 | 105.8 ± 8.2 | −3.71 ± 2.09 | 3.80 ± 1.80 | −1.87 ± 0.67 |
Values are means ± SD for uninjured RS neurons (left side of brain) and injured RS neurons (right side of brain). Following a right spinal HT at 10% BL and recovery at ~4–5°C for 2–17 wk (see methods), the properties of injured RS neurons were not significantly different from those for uninjured RS neurons (unpaired t-test). Also, the above parameters for injured RS neurons did not appear to differ substantially from those of uninjured lamprey RS neurons reported in a previous study (not shown; N = 31 neurons, McClellan et al. 2008).
